Customer Database definition

Customer Database means all customer databases, customer lists, historical records of customers and any other information collected by Sellers with respect to customers of the Casino, including any information used in connection with marketing and promoting the Casino.
Customer Database means an End-User Customer’s electronic compilation of records, database or mailing list, which existed prior to any Database Cleansing being carried out pursuant to this Licence Agreement in respect of the same;

More Definitions of Customer Database

Customer Database means all customer lists, customer databases and historical records with respect to the customers of the Property maintained by or on behalf of the Company or its Affiliates with respect to the Property.
Customer Database means all customer databases, customer lists, historical records of customers and any other customer information collected and used by the Partnership or its Affiliates in connection with marketing and promoting the Property.
Customer Database means, as it relates to each Seller, all customer databases, customer lists, historical records of customers and any other customer information collected and used by such Seller or its Affiliates in connection with marketing and promoting its Property.
Customer Database means all customer lists, customer databases, and historical fields and records stored in the data systems or backup media for any and all databases containing information regarding the business activities of the Company with respect to the current and historical customers of the Company. For the avoidance of doubt, this includes without limitation any and all information contained in the Company’s Key Reward Players Club databases, data warehouses, business, intelligence systems, application databases, analyses, records or otherwise.
